lately i’ve had the toughest time finding the right boyfriend jeans and i have to say that was not always the case. a couple of years back i always had boyfriend jeans on rotation. i would wear them out to the point when i would have to cut them into shorts and then visit gap again to buy a new pair. that was until gap stopped carrying the original bf cut and created the “sexy” bf. but here’s the problem: i’m not trying to be sexy when wearing boyfriend jeans! i don’t want them super tight and extra cropped with a high rise! the entire principle behind the boyfriend jean is the slouchy, relaxed, and extra comfortable fit. if i wanted cropped skinny jeans i would buy some cropped skinny jeans. duh, gap. get it together!

since i could no longer find the ones i loved so much at the gap, a serious boyfriend hunt began to no avail for quite some time. eventually i found some potential boyfriends but they were all over $150 and i just couldn’t bring myself to pay that. so i was stoked when i scored these from anthro on super sale (originally 128, purchased at 44 after an extra 25% off sale price). and that’s how i finally got my boyfriend back!
